Global Glass Cloth Adhesive Tape Market Report (2026–2036)
Market Prediction
Western Market Research projects that the Global Glass Cloth Adhesive Tape Market, valued at approximately USD 1.85 Billion in 2025, is expected to reach a valuation of USD 3.22 Billion by the year 2036. This growth represents a steady CAGR of 5.15% globally during the forecast period (2026–2036). The market’s trajectory is heavily influenced by the escalating demand for high-temperature insulation in the electric vehicle (EV) sector and the rapid expansion of the semiconductor manufacturing industry.
Market Description
Glass Cloth Adhesive Tape is a high-performance industrial tape featuring a backing made of woven fiberglass cloth. Known for its exceptional tensile strength, flame retardancy, and resistance to high temperatures and abrasion, this specialty tape is a cornerstone of modern heavy industry and electronics.
The primary advantage of glass cloth tape lies in its thermal stability. Depending on the adhesive system used—Silicone, Acrylic, or Rubber—these tapes can withstand continuous operating temperatures ranging from 130°C up to 260°C. In heavy-duty applications, they are used for coil wrapping, motor lead insulation, masking during plasma spray or powder coating processes, and wire harness bundling in aerospace and automotive engines.
As we move toward 2036, the market is shifting from standard industrial grades to ultra-thin, high-dielectric strength variants. These advancements are critical for the miniaturization of electronic components and the increasing energy density of lithium-ion battery packs, where glass cloth tapes provide essential thermal barriers and mechanical reinforcement.
Market Segmentation
The global market is categorized into specialized segments based on adhesive chemistry and end-use environments:
By Type (Adhesive Chemistry)
-
Silicone: The premium and fastest-growing segment. Silicone-based glass cloth tapes offer the highest heat resistance (up to 260°C) and excellent clean-removal properties, making them ideal for high-end masking and aerospace insulation.
-
Rubber Resin: Known for high initial tack and cost-effectiveness. These are predominantly used for mechanical bundling and insulation in environments where temperatures do not exceed 130°C–150°C.
-
Acrylic: Valued for its long-term aging properties and resistance to UV light and chemicals. Acrylic glass cloth tapes are often used in outdoor electrical applications and permanent structural bonding.
By Application
-
Semiconductor & Electronics: Essential for PCB (Printed Circuit Board) masking, wave soldering, and as an insulation layer in transformers and solenoids.
-
Automotive: A high-growth segment driven by Electric Vehicles (EVs). Tapes are used for battery cell insulation, high-voltage wire harnessing, and thermal management systems.
-
Medical Devices: Utilized in high-temperature sterilization processes and as a durable component in diagnostic machinery where chemical resistance is paramount.
-
Aerospace & Defense: High-performance tapes used for duct sealing, thermal shielding, and wire protection in aircraft engines and cabins.
Key Market Players
The competitive landscape is dominated by diversified chemical and material science giants:
-
3M (U.S.): The industry benchmark. 3M’s range of glass cloth tapes (such as the 3M 69 or 79 series) leads the market in electrical insulation and aerospace-grade solutions.
-
Nitto (Japan): A major player in the Asia-Pacific region, providing advanced tapes for the semiconductor and display industries.
-
Teraoka Seisakusho (Japan): Renowned for high-precision electrical insulation tapes and specialized industrial adhesive solutions.
-
Saint-Gobain Foams & Tapes (France): Focuses on high-performance materials for extreme industrial environments, leveraging their deep expertise in glass fiber technology.
-
Berry Plastics CPG (U.S.): A key supplier of heavy-duty industrial and construction-grade tapes with a focus on durability and mechanical strength.
-
Aquasol Welding (U.S.): Specializes in high-heat masking tapes and purging solutions specifically designed for industrial welding and fabrication.
-
Parafix (U.K.): A leading converter and distributor specializing in custom-die-cut glass cloth tape solutions for the medical and electronics sectors.
DROT Analysis (Drivers, Restraints, Opportunities, Threats)
Drivers
-
Electric Vehicle (EV) Boom: The transition from internal combustion engines to electric motors requires significantly more high-temp electrical insulation, driving glass cloth tape consumption.
-
Miniaturization of Electronics: As devices get smaller and hotter, the demand for thin but highly thermally resistant insulation materials has skyrocketed.
-
Stringent Safety Regulations: Modern fire-safety standards in public transport and construction mandate the use of flame-retardant materials like glass cloth.
Restraints
-
Volatility in Raw Material Prices: The cost of specialty silicone resins and high-grade glass fibers is subject to supply chain disruptions and petrochemical price swings.
-
Competition from Polyimide Films: Advanced polymer films (like Kapton) offer similar heat resistance with a thinner profile, posing a threat in certain electronics applications.
Opportunities
-
Renewable Energy Infrastructure: The expansion of wind and solar power requires heavy-duty transformers and generators, all of which utilize glass cloth tape for coil insulation.
-
Sustainable Adhesive Development: Developing bio-based or solvent-free adhesives for glass cloth tapes offers a significant "green" competitive advantage.
Threats
-
Rise of Liquid Adhesives: In some automotive assembly lines, automated liquid potting and encapsulation are replacing manual taping processes.
-
Geopolitical Trade Barriers: High-tech tapes are often subject to export controls or tariffs, complicating global supply chains for manufacturers.
Value Chain Analysis
The Glass Cloth Adhesive Tape value chain is an integrated process requiring high technical precision:
-
Upstream (Raw Materials): Production of Fiberglass Yarn, which is woven into cloth. Simultaneously, chemical manufacturers produce Silicone, Acrylic, or Rubber resins and specialized release liners.
-
Midstream (Coating & Lamination): This is the core manufacturing stage. Glass cloth is treated with a "primer" or "anchor" coating, followed by the application of the adhesive in a clean-room environment to ensure no contamination.
-
Processing (Converting): The large "jumbo rolls" are slit into specific widths, die-cut into custom shapes, or laminated with additional layers.
-
Downstream (Distribution & End-User): Products are sold to OEMs (Original Equipment Manufacturers) in the automotive, aerospace, and electronics sectors.
Market Outlook (2026–2036)
The Global Glass Cloth Adhesive Tape Market is entering a phase of specialized innovation. Western Market Research anticipates that the next decade will be defined by "Smart Tapes"—tapes integrated with conductive fibers or phase-change materials for active thermal management.
Asia-Pacific will remain the dominant region, holding over 45% of the market share by 2030, fueled by the concentration of semiconductor and battery manufacturing in China, South Korea, and Taiwan. However, North America and Europe will see the highest growth in the aerospace and defense sectors as next-generation aircraft and spacecraft require increasingly robust insulation materials.
By 2036, we expect the market to bifurcate: a high-volume commodity segment for general construction/industrial use, and a high-margin, ultra-specialized segment for the Space Economy and Deep-Tech Electronics. Companies that can provide sustainable, halogen-free, and ultra-high-temp solutions will emerge as the long-term leaders in this essential industrial category.
